Table des matières

, , ,

Comment Lire une base de données Microsoft Access ?

Ce tutoriel utilise LibreOffice Base et le pilote open-source JDBC1) UCanAccess pour lire des bases de données Microsoft Access.

UCanAccess peut lire et écrire dans les bases Access de Microsoft aux formats mdb et accdb des versions Access 2000, 2002/2003, 2007, 2010/2013/2016. Il peut aussi accéder en lecture seule au format Access 97.

Une autre solution, plus simple, permet de lire et d'exporter le contenu d'une base Access avec mdbtools-gmdb

Installez les paquets mdbtools-gmdb et lancez MDB viewer

Pré-requis

Le pilote JDBC

Tout d'abord, il vous faudra :

Activation du pilote UCanAccess dans LibreOffice

L'étape suivante consiste à indiquer à LibreOffice où trouver la classe JDBC UCanAcces.

LibreOffice 5 de Ubuntu 16.04 ne demande pas à redémarrer.

Utilisation de UCanAccess pour ouvrir/importer une base dans LibreOffice

Lancer LibreOffice Base pour ouvrir le fichier de la base Access.

jdbc: ucanaccess:///chemin-vers-le-fichier.accdb
net.ucanaccess.jdbc.UcanloadDriver

Voir aussi


Contributeurs principaux : J5012, Tamarou.

1)
Java Database Connectivity